Mental resilience is not an innate talent but a trainable system. Those who cultivate it deliberately protect performance, health, and joy of life – especially when the pressure rises.
Resilience refers to the ability to stabilize quickly after stressors and to learn from them. It is based on psychological, biological, and social factors that together shape an adaptable system. Three building blocks are crucial: First, emotion regulation – the active management of feelings to remain functional. Second, cognitive flexibilitymental agility that allows for perspective changes, developing new solutions, and altering strategies when necessary. Third, regeneration, which is the systematic restoration of energy and motivation. For high performers, there's another point: resilience is not a "nice-to-have" but a foundation for performance. It reduces mental friction losses, protects against exhaustion, and maintains focus, creativity, and decision quality under pressure.
As resilience increases, stress load and psychological risk decrease. Programs that integrate gratitude and compassion specifically enhance emotion regulation – the core mechanism that buffers stress and prevents burnout [1]. Among students, brief training sessions promoting gratitude and optimism reduced depressive symptoms and suicide correlates, while life satisfaction significantly increased [2]. Exercise acts as a "controlled stressor" that calibrates the stress system: Repeated, well-dosed demands combined with recovery strengthen neural circuits for threat assessment and reward processing – the result: increased psychological stability and everyday resilience [3]. Conversely, information overload increases anxiety; during crises, the amplified negative online content and "emotional contagion" within networks undermine well-being [4]. Finally, cognitive flexibility correlates with perseverance in long-term goals; self-efficacy and resilience mediate the effect – a robust foundation for endurance in changing conditions [5].
A randomized controlled online program over four weeks, which combined daily compassion exercises and gratitude journaling, selectively improved emotion regulation among leaders – that facet of emotional intelligence most strongly associated with stress buffering. Other dimensions, such as recognizing emotions, showed no effect, emphasizing the specificity of the training and its practical applicability in demanding professions [1]. In a large intervention study involving university students, a five-week group program combining gratitude journaling, future visualization, and prosocial actions resulted in significant gains in gratitude, optimism, and life satisfaction, along with reductions in depression; moreover, indicators for suicidal ideation and behavior decreased. The relevance: Brief, scalable exercises can be integrated into educational and work contexts to address risk factors early [2]. Additionally, a recent review model on physical activity suggests understanding movement as a repeated "challenge with recovery": Peripheral signals from muscles, liver, fat tissue, and intestine influence the plasticity of central stress and reward circuits through neurotrophic and epigenetic processes. Thus, short-term physical stress translates into long-term resilience – a biological lever that high performers can utilize daily [3]. At the same time, research on media usage during crises shows that high exposure to negative online content can amplify anxiety and diminish well-being, highlighting the need for conscious media management [4]. Finally, evidence on cognitive flexibility demonstrates that mental agility strengthens perseverance in goals both directly and indirectly through self-efficacy and resilience – a mechanism that can be fruitfully applied in training and coaching [5].
- Gratitude journaling, scientifically efficient: Write 3 lines per day – 1 thing that went well, 1 person you are grateful for, and 1 small achievement you are proud of. Change the focus weekly (relationships, body, work) to keep effects fresh. In studies, such training improved emotion regulation among leaders [1] and increased well-being while reducing depressive symptoms and suicidal indicators [2].
- Exercise as resilience training: Plan 4–5 sessions per week with alternating intensities: two brisk endurance sessions (30–45 min, moderate), one strength-focused full body session (45–60 min), and optionally a short interval or hill running set (10–20 min). Pay attention to recovery (sleep, protein, micronutrients). This way, you utilize the "load–adaptation–recovery" cycle, which research shows promotes long-term stress resistance [3].
- Cultivating cognitive flexibility: Incorporate a "perspective shift minute" daily. Name three alternative interpretations and two solution paths for a current problem. Additionally, add a "rule-breaking task" weekly (e.g., taking a different route to work, standing in meetings, changing roles within the team). These routines strengthen mental agility, self-efficacy, and resilience – keys to perseverance [5].
- Media hygiene against information overload: Set fixed news windows (e.g., twice daily for 10 minutes), turn off push notifications, and curate sources with high reliability. Use a "social diet": for every 10 minutes of news, have 10 minutes of offline regeneration (walking, breathing technique 4-6). Research shows that excessive consumption of crisis content can enhance anxiety and diminish well-being; conscious consumption reduces this stressor [4].
